Medicine Wheel
The Medicine Wheel is a symbol used by various Indigenous peoples of North America, embodying aspects of healing, spiritual guidance, and the interconnectedness of all life, often represented in a circular form with specific colors and directions.
Indigenous Traditions
The customs, practices, and cultures originated and perpetuated by indigenous peoples, closely tied to their history, spirituality, and community identity.
Residential Schools
Institutions that were part of a policy to assimilate Indigenous children into Western culture by removing them from their families and forbidding them to acknowledge their heritage, leading to significant cultural and personal damage.
Intergenerational Impact
The effects that actions, policies, or situations have across different generations within families or communities.
